Subject: DR drill next Thursday — font vendoring edition

Hey, quick heads up before you review the Quillmark PR. As part of the disaster-recovery drill, we're simulating the upstream font registry going dark. All third-party fonts are now vendored into the Inkhollow repo, so builds should be fully offline-capable. To verify, you'll restore the sealed font bundle from the cold-storage mirror. When the restore script prompts you, use the recovery passphrase below.

strongbox words: druvan-lamys-eliius-jorax-istox-soreth-ulays-gilix-ralix-oliiel-norwyn-casvan-praius

## Building Access — Spares Room (Hullbrook Annex)

Contractors: the spare hardware room is down the east corridor on the ground floor, third door on the left. Sign in at the front desk first and grab a visitor lanyard. Anything you take out, jot it in the blue logbook — yes, even the little stuff. The door self-locks, so don't wedge it. To get in, punch in the code below.

staff pass of hagug-taguf = bdg-HJ-9

# Flaglight Rollouts — Approvals

Quick version for on-call: any rollout touching more than 5% of traffic needs an approval in Flaglight before the ramp continues. Kill switches don't need approval — just flip them and note it in the incident channel. Scheduled ramps pause automatically if error budget burns hot. If you're stuck at 2 a.m. with a pending approval, there's one person authorized to override, and that's the approver below.

account owner for tagep-bafof: Norael Gilax Juleth

# Service Accounts: String Extraction

The `extract-i18n` script pulls translatable strings from all Bramblewick repos and pushes them to the Glossa service. It runs under the `i18n-extractor` service account. Do not run it under your personal account; Glossa rate-limits individual users aggressively. The account has write access to the staging catalog only. Set the token in your shell before invoking the script. The current staging token is below.

API key for kahap-kafog: zpat15_6qzxZ7YR8aDwjmp